2007
May: All the usual birds were spotted.
3rd, 4th & 5th May - visited by Whimbrel.
Gannets seen flying over reef several times. Baby
Shelducks rescued from road and taken "into care"
from cats and Black backed gulls. Roe Deer seen on
hill behind site. Bats flying around in the
evening. Baby Eider ducks with Mum and Aunts visited
our shore. Large number of seals seen daily basking on
reef just offshore.
June: All the usual birds spotted. Population
explosion of seals from about 50 to 75. 12th June -
otter spotted feeding on beach.
July: All the usual birds spotted.
3rd/4th July - brought lots of Dolphin activity. 18th July - had a visitor Dolphin spotting whilst doing a
sea trip around Gigha - about 30 of them !! 26th
July - gave us the unique opportunity to photograph seals
& their pups on "the point" - quite close to
the beach.
August: All the usual birds for this time of
year spotted. Whimbrel spotted on 13th August -
several times and again on 28th August.
September: All the usual birds spotted.
Herons visit every morning and evening. Whimbrels pop
up on a regular basis. Dolphins were spotted on 13th
October. Lesser Black Backed Gulls are around.
Stonechats perch on the highest point in the long grass.
Oyster catchers strut their stuff on the shoreline.
October: All the usual birds spotted. 6th
October -11 Oystercatchers on our beach. 7th October -
we saw a Whimbrel with a damaged leg, hopping around and
sinking in the sand if too soft. Young seal pup was seen on
a rock close to shore. 10 to 18th October - brought a lot
of Heron activity. 20th - a Redshank joined in with the Oystercatchers looking for food.
23rd October - Eider Ducks (Male & Female), Red Breasted Mergansers
(Male & Female), lots of Seals on reef.

2008
January: Various sea gulls were spotted, Seals, Cormorants,
Golden Eyes, Oystercatchers, Eider Ducks, Collared Doves,
Chaffinches, Goldfinches, Sparrows, Blue Tits, Blackbirds,
Roe Deer eat grass around static, sheep doing the same !
February: Various sea gulls were spotted, Seals, Cormorants,
Golden Eyes, Oystercatchers, Eider Ducks,
Chaffinches, Goldfinches, Sparrows, Blue Tits.
March: Various seagulls
were spotted, Seals, Cormorants, Golden Eyes,
Oystercatchers, Eider Ducks, Red Breasted Mergansers,
Stonechats, Robins, various finches, Buzzards. 2nd
March, Roe Deer on hill behind park. 25th March,
dolphins heading north and then south. 27th March,
dolphins head north and then south. Various
dates: 30th March. Dolphins at
Westport.
April: Various seagulls were spotted, seals,
cormorants, Golden Eyes, Oystercatchers, Eider Ducks, Red
Breasted Mergansers, Stonechats, Robins, various Finches,
Siskins, Crows & Hooded Crows, Buzzards, Pipistrelle
Bats. 3rd April - saw the Roe Deer on the park, eating
grass around the statics, 9th April - saw Shelducks,
12th April - saw the Great Northern Diver, 13th April
- the swallows came back day earlier than last year (but
then it was a leap year), now nesting in loft space above
Reception, entry via the Games Room, 20th April - Whimbrels
arrived back, spotted 1 at first and then 11 or more - still
here in May.

List
of wildlife to be spotted, dependent on time of year:
Seals, Shelducks, Eider Ducks, Herring Gulls, Common
Gulls, Great Black backed Gulls, Lesser Black Backed
Gulls, Cormorants, Oystercatchers (nesting),
Sparrows, Blackbirds, Stonechats, Buzzards (nesting),
Great Northern Diver, Pied Wagtails, Fulmars
(nesting), Chaffinches, Greenfinches, Blue Tits,
Siskins, Coal Tits, Great Tits, Goldfinches, Wood
Pigeons, Collared Doves, Carrion Crows (lots), Mallards, Swallows
(nesting), Robin, Wren, Swans, Spotted Flycatcher and
many more species.
